Raila campaign billboard vandalized in Bomet

Raila campaign billboard vandalized by unknown goons in Deputy President William Ruto’s home tuff, Bomet County.

The billboards depicting Azimio presidential candidate Raila Odinga and his running mate Martha Karua were up early Thursday morning and vandalized later that day.

Bomet Central sub-county police Musa Imamai confirmed the incident but noted that the matter was yet to be reported.

“We are just observing like anyone else,” he said.

He said police will commence investigations once a report will be made appealing to anyone who might be having information about those who damaged it to report to his office.

He called on the residents to exercise restraint, saying they do not encourage such actions that amount to malicious damage to property.

Several Azimio supporters have however pointed a finger at DP William Ruto and his supporters over the incident.

The incident happens in the wake of reports that a similar campaign billboard with Deputy President William Ruto’s portrait was also vandalized in Kisumu but some accused Ruto of using it to play the ‘victim card’. 

The Azimio supporters accused Ruto and his team of erecting the billboard only to destroy it later so as to blame Azimio supporters.
